Our search accepts 2–63 ASCII letters, numbers or hyphens before .lol, starting and ending with a letter or number. Consecutive hyphens are not accepted in ordinary .lol names. About this extension
IANA identifies XYZ.COM LLC as the sponsoring organisation for .lol. IANA: .lol (opens in a new tab)
The IANA record for .lol dates from 2015-04-23. This is the registry-record date, not a claim about the first day of public registration. Today it adds a naming choice for comedy performers, entertainment creators, light-hearted projects.
